Abstract

PURPOSE: Sludge is separated from a heavy hydrocarbon oil having specific density, by heating said crude oil, dispersing the hot oil in hot water, and separating the upper water emulsion layer containing fine sludge particles having diameter of ≤100μ.
CONSTITUTION: A heavy hydrocarbon oil having a density (15/4°C) of ≥1.05, containing sludge having a true specific gravity of 1.10W1.60 and particle size of ≤100μ is heated to reduce the viscosity below about 80 cps, and dispersed and emulsified in hot water. The suspension is left at rest, and sludge exsisting in the oil particles or between the oil particles is adsorbed in the surrounding water. The suspension separates between an upper water layer containing sludge and the lower oil layer composed of clean oil particles, from which pure heavy hydrocarbon oil is recovered.
